OVERVIEW
Architects HLW reached out to the Radii Pre-Construction Design team back in September 2021 with their design intent for a really unique glazed partition project for British multinational retail company Kingfisher.
With the client being the home of many notable DIY and home improvement brands such as B&Q and Screwfix, HLW’s initial design aimed to create a ‘workshop’ aesthetic to the space through a combination of timber doors and upstands with glazed windows.
The final design required steel framework to support the glazed windows and create the timber upstands.
Radii’s Product Development Department developed this detail with the Pre-Construction team and conducted virtual stress testing to ensure the structures would be adequate to support the weight of the glass.
The bespoke nature of the design and system meant that acoustic assessments needed to take place before the system could be specified for the project.
Radii’s internal acoustic team helped to develop the design and conducted our own assessments, before the system was externally assessed by a third party to provide certification to the architect.
